RANIA Shamel celebrated a double at Irton Riding Centre’s unaffiliated showjumping competition on Sunday, February 7.

Rania, riding Nufey, proved to be unbeatable in the hotly-contested 95 and 105cm horse classes.

Di Feaster, of Hamley Hagg, took the top honours in the 75cm riding, Easter, and Norton-based Vicky Newbould rode Flow to victory in the 85cm.
